The Euroluce International Lighting Forum | Masterclass by Patrick Rimoux



The Light for Spaces Masterclasses aim to provide an understanding in depth of artificial lighting and its impact on the perception, functionality, and aesthetics of architecture. Through a multidisciplinary approach, participants explore design strategies that integrate technological innovation, sustainability and the cultural value of light. Aesthetics, functionality and sustainability applied to the theme of architectural lighting are the focus of the work of Patrick Rimoux, an artist and sculptor of light famous for his works on urban monuments, his collaborations with Wim Wenders, Akira Kurosawa and Bollywood and, more recently, for the new lighting of Notre-Dame de Paris.
